Blue Lake is the musical project of American multidisciplinary artist and musician Jason Dungan. Coming to Glasgow’s Glad Cafe on the 6th March 2026.
Born in Dallas, Texas, he now resides in Copenhagen on an island, unbeknown to most, named Amager, in the heart of the Danish capital. Dungan’s emergence as a singular artistic voice began with his 2023 album ‘’Sun Arcs” (Tonal Union), which received international critical acclaim. Praised for being a unique sound offering with an inventive free spirit, amongst other accolades, Pitchfork named it ‘Best New Music, 8.3’ and an ‘Album of the Year’, paving the way for the highly lauded mini-album ‘Weft’ (2025, Tonal Union). This followed formative releases ‘Stikling’ (2022, Polychrome), earning a nomination for ‘Album of the Year’ at the Danish Music Awards, ‘The Parrot’ (2019, Kiosk 7) and ‘Moving’ (2020, Polychrome).
The forthcoming new album ‘The Animal’ sees Jason Dungan reveal his most ambitious work yet, as he traverses planes of Ambient and Americana, uniquely infused with his own Nordic aesthetic. His first album to be recorded with a full band, in collaboration with Danish producer Aske Zidore, and mixed by Jeff Zeigler (War on Drugs), The Animal uses the rich sound and collective alchemy of the musicians to evoke the intricate, ever-changing connections between human and animal life, between nature and the city.
